const N = 10; var i: integer; var min: real; var a: array[1..N] of real; begin min := -1; for i := 1 to N do begin a[i] := random * 10 - random(5); write(a[i]:10:2); if(a[i] > 0) and (min = -1) then min := a[i]; end; for i := 1 to N do if(a[i] < min) and (a[i] > 0) then min := a[i]; writeln; if(min = -1) then writeln(0) else writeln('Минимальное положительное число: ', min:0:2); end.